Race: Thankful 13 (13.1 Miles) 01:33:46, Place overall: 2, Place in age division: 1
Slow milesFast milesTotal Distance
0.7013.1013.80

Won entry from ryr pace grouo on facebook. Not prepared to race since only four ten milers since sgm and no sw but one mile fast last week for over a month. I decided to hang with 1:35 pacer. Good to hear them breathing hard.....i was not so much. It was cold and i only warmed up 0.7 miles easy with 15 second pickuos to 715 pace. After mile six i did a few miles at 7:04 to 7:10 and ended up a minute ahead of pacers. I passed four women and four or five guys. I took one gu..caffeine free of course at mile five. Should have livened my frozen muscles up with my second one at mile 10 but decided i was doing well enough. No women in sight in front. The course is technical in several spots, twisting and turning and some rolling hills. More hills were at the last three miles...up. i had that feeling in your legs u get when u froze and they become unresponsive. No push so i jogged it in at 7:15 pace and cheered the two guys just in front of me to sprint. I had no idea i was second overall. Cool. My time listed in results is gun so i posted my chip. If uare top three u have to go by gun. So 1:33:52 but really 1:33:46. Loved Thanksgiving dinner at my house with family. Played some games and watched some studio c with my kids.
